This Dude Snuck A Heroin-Filled Burrito Into A Hospital, Syringe And All

Greasy-Burrito-Cover

Police in Bradenton, FL., are looking for a man who entered a hospital and left behind a burrito filled with heroin. The Bradenton Herald reports that the man arrived at Blake Medical Center and left a bag of food for a patient with an employee.

When the employee checked the contents of the bag, a syringe was discovered to be inside the burrito.

The authorities were alerted immediately and tests showed that the contents of the syringe were positive for “the presence of heroin.”

Police are currently looking for the man who dropped off the burrito. He’s described as about 6 feet tall with a thin build and has bleach blond hair.
